Start
Slideshow
You
can
display still
pictures one by one at a
constant
interval.
Display Interval
Change the
display interval.
Transition Effect
Set display
method.
Repeat
Play
Repeat
slideshow.
Random Soundtrack
Background music is played
in random
order.
Soundtrack
An MP3 on the USB
device can be
played
back during the slideshow
of
JPEG on the
USB
device or the
SO
card. (A music CD
also
can be
played
back during the
slideshow
of
JPEG on the
SO
card.)

•
Depending on the condition
of
the unit and media contents, displayed
items are different
•
When a still
picture with
large
number
of
pixels is played, the display
interval may become longer. Even
if
the setting is changed, the display
interval may not become shorter.
•
When both the music
CD
and the
USB device with recorded MP3 is
inserted into this unit, the music
CD
has priority to
be played back as
background music.
